High Quality Cameras

Gone are the days of using every shot in a roll of film, taking it somewhere to be developed, and then having to wait before picking them up. High quality cameras, in fact most cameras, produced today are digital, and while there are still dedicated digital cameras, many more cameras are now being incorporated into mobile devices. However, high-end, high-definition dedicated cameras are still commonly used by professionals, and beginners looking to enter the field.

Digital cameras and camcorders both utilize an optical system, typically using a lens to focus light onto an image pickup device. The diaphragm and shutter allow the correct amount of light to reach the image, just like film. However, unlike film cameras, digital cameras can display images on a screen immediately after being taken, as well as being able to store and delete images from memory. Most digital cameras can also record moving videos with audio. Other cameras that are still popular include instant cameras, like Fuji Instax, which enable automatic build in printing.

If you’re looking for a smaller camera, mirrorless cameras offer all the technical specs of digital cameras, but in a smaller, compact body. While digital cameras utilize a series of mirrors when taking photos, mirrorless cameras don’t use the same mechanism, which results in mirrorless cameras being lightweight, and easier to carry. It’s also important when choosing a new camera, to take lenses into account. While some cameras will have built-in lenses, others will let you change and swap lenses to ensure your target is always in focus.
